Career Opportunities: Biotechnology is the application of techniques and processes that utilize biological systems for the efficient and useful production of materials to serve human needs in agriculture, medicine, industry and daily life. The science of 'Biotechnology' is taking rapid strides. By integrating life sciences, biochemistry, molecular biology, chemical engineering and computer sciences, biotechnology can have profound impact in the fields of agriculture, medicine, animal husbandry and environmental protection. The past several years have witnessed a great conversion of this science into economic benefits due to its applications in many areas. The science of biotechnology is not limited to laboratories but is emerging as an industrial revolution worldwide. Apart from the potential for the industrial growth, biotechnology is also emerging as a 'technology of' hope' for society, especially in developing countries. The potential of biotechnology in producing low cost medicines, nutrition rich food, remediation of environmental degradation, improvement of live stock breeds and health, among many others are well recognized.

Biotechnologists study plant, animal and microbial sciences, underpinned by biochemistry, genetics, computing and some applied aspects of agriculture, environmental science and food science.

In recent years, demand for biotechnologists has increased through the many developments in the industrial application and exploitation of biochemical processes, like the manufacture and use of enzymes, medical diagnostic reagents and therapeutic agents, and agricultural applications. Biological waste treatment is becoming increasingly important as legislative requirements become more stringent.
